Arab Fund to finance Egyptian projects at USD 363.98mn
(MENAFN) Egypt signed two deals with the Arab Fund for Economic and Social Development (AFESD) in order to finance projects value USD 363.98mn.
Moreover, the country will use this financing in the fields of irrigation and agriculture, and electricity.
The value of the first agreement reached USD 165.45mn, which will finance a water conservation project and development of the agriculture system.
On the other hand, the second one is valued at USD 198.53mn, and will finance the project of generating electricity in Damanhour power plant.
